1 Timothy 2:9-10 meaning...

In 1 Timothy 2:9-10, we find a passage that offers guidance on modesty and adornment within the context of worship and Christian living - as a community of believers, coming together to worship and serve, where individuals seek to reflect their faith through their appearance and actions. The passage directs its focus toward women, encouraging them to adorn themselves in a manner that aligns with the values of decency, modesty, and godliness.

The words "adorn themselves in decent clothing" emphasize the importance of clothing that reflects respect and appropriateness. It's a reminder that our outward appearance communicates a message, and as believers, our clothing choices should reflect our commitment to honor God and show reverence in all aspects of our lives.

The mention of "modesty and propriety" goes beyond clothing. It extends to an attitude of humility and an understanding of the impact our choices have on others. Modesty is not just about covering the body; it's about maintaining an attitude of humility that values inner qualities over external appearance.


The passage continues, cautioning against an excessive focus on external adornments such as "braided hair, gold, pearls, or expensive clothing." This is not a prohibition against wearing nice things, but rather a reminder that our focus should not be solely on materialism or showiness. It encourages us to prioritize the condition of our hearts and the virtues that align with a life of faith.

The pivotal message is captured in the phrase "but (which becomes women professing godliness) with good works." Here, the passage aligns adornment with actions that resonate with godliness. It reminds us that the true beauty that God values is not merely external but is expressed through the works of love, kindness, and service to others.

1 Timothy 2:9-10. In the same way, that women also adorn themselves in decent clothing, with modesty and propriety; not just with braided hair, gold, pearls, or expensive clothing; but (which becomes women professing godliness) with good works.
